Description
Mazunte is an idyllic coastal village on Oaxaca’s Pacific coast and a unique destination for nature, sustainability, and authentic Mexican culture. Once a small fishing community, it reinvented itself after the ban on sea turtle trade in 1990, becoming a center for conservation, ecotourism, and community projects. Mazunte is known for the Centro Mexicano de la Tortuga, its tropical beaches, relaxed atmosphere, and Punta Cometa, a spectacular headland offering some of the region’s most beautiful Pacific sunsets. Together with nearby villages such as Zipolite and San Agustinillo, this coastline provides a peaceful alternative to Mexico’s larger beach resorts.
